Charting the Ethical Landscape of AI
As artificial intelligence evolves at an unprecedented rate, it poses a myriad of opportunities. One of the most issues facing society is the ethical implications of AI. Engineers must meticulously evaluate the potential influence of their creations on individuals, societies, and the structure of our world.
- Transparency in AI algorithms is essential to building trust and ensuring impartiality.
- Prejudice in training data can lead to unintended results, reinforcing existing social gaps.
- Data Protection concerns must be tackled proactively to preserve sensitive information.
Navigating these ethical nuances requires a multifaceted approach involving stakeholders from across industry. Through engagement, we can strive to harness the power of AI for the advancement of humanity while mitigating its potential harms.

The Future of Work in an AI-Driven World
As deep intelligence rapidly advances, the impact on the future of work is undeniable. Intelligent systems are poised to disrupt industries, eliminating jobs and expecting new skillsets from the workforce. Workers will need to re-skill to thrive in this dynamic landscape.
- Collaboration between humans and AI will become increasingly crucial.
- Creativity will be highly valued as AI takes over more routine tasks.
- New positions will appear in fields such as data science.
Continuous education will be essential to stay relevant. The future of work will demand agility and a willingness to integrate new technologies.
